WebMar 10, 2024 · Typically suffixed to a noun, sometimes to an adjective Stress falls in the same position as in the base noun (I can't think of any exceptions.) Examples: childhood, brotherhood, falsehood, adulthood. -th. These nouns can correspond to adjectives or verbs; -th has very little productivity as a noun-forming suffix in modern English. Therefore, noun suffixes are added to the ends of words in order to create nouns … WebCommon noun suffixes -er la/ is used for the person who does an activity, e.g. writer, worker, shopper, teacher. You can use -er with a wide range of verbs to make them Into nouns. Sometimes, the la/ suffix IS written as -or Instead of -er. WebFeb 14, 2024 · A suffix is a letter or a group of letters attached to the end of a word to form a new word or to change the grammatical function (or part of speech) of the word. For example, the verb read is made into the noun reader by adding the suffix -er. Similarly, read is made into the adjective readable by adding the suffix -able .
